The Benefits and Applications of Molded Fiberglass Grating
Molded fiberglass grating, often referred to simply as FRP (fiberglass reinforced plastic) grating, has emerged as a popular choice in various industries due to its unique properties and advantages. This type of grating is manufactured through a pultrusion process, which involves the continuous molding of fiberglass reinforced resin into various shapes and sizes. As industries seek durable, lightweight, and corrosion-resistant solutions, molded fiberglass grating stands out as an exceptional option.
Key Features of Molded Fiberglass Grating
One of the most significant benefits of molded fiberglass grating is its outstanding resistance to corrosion. Unlike traditional materials such as steel and aluminum, fiberglass does not rust or corrode when exposed to harsh chemicals, moisture, or saltwater environments. This makes it an ideal choice for industries such as marine, chemical processing, wastewater treatment, and food processing, where exposure to corrosive elements is common.
Another notable feature of molded fiberglass grating is its lightweight characteristic. Fiberglass grating is significantly lighter than metal alternatives, which simplifies handling and installation. This lightweight nature can lead to reduced shipping costs and lower labor expenses during installation. Additionally, the ease of cutting and customizing fiberglass grating on-site allows for versatile applications across various configurations and settings.
Furthermore, molded fiberglass grating offers excellent slip resistance, which can be crucial for safety in workplaces that deal with wet or oily conditions. The surface of the grating can be designed with anti-slip textures, ensuring secure footing for personnel and reducing the risk of accidents.

Applications of Molded Fiberglass Grating
Molded fiberglass grating finds applications across a wide range of industries. In the chemical processing sector, it is utilized for walkways, platforms, and drainage covers due to its chemical-resistant properties. In the food processing industry, it is an excellent choice for flooring and walkways because it is hygienic, easy to clean, and resistant to bacteria and mold.
In water treatment facilities, molded fiberglass grating can be found in various applications, such as grating for tanks or platforms above treatment areas. Its non-corrosive nature makes it ideal for environments exposed to chlorine and other harsh chemicals used in water treatment processes.
Another significant application is in the marine industry, where fiberglass grating is used on docks, piers, and ship decks. The ability to withstand saltwater corrosion and provide non-slip surfaces make it a preferred material for such environments.
